Born in Kunming, Yunnan Province, China, our guest started dancing since early childhood and began his professional dance training at China People’s Liberation Army Arts Institute (PLAI) Dance Academy from 1988.

He graduated from PLAI with distinction and became a lead dancer at No. 2 Artillery Art Troupe of China People’s Liberation Army.

He was chief dancer in many group performances and duets. 1997, he joined Beijing Modern Dance Ensemble and was invited to perform in a dance drama by Adelaide City Arts Academy in Australia.

In 2000, he joined Ms Jin Xing as her co-dancer and assistant to establish Jin Xing Contemporary Dance Ensemble in Shanghai.

Yang was invited to join the Ballet Du Nord in France in 2001 and moved to France’s world-renowned Ballet Preljocaj in September 2002.

Yang embarked on his career as a photographer from 2006.

Since then he has produced several photo books and photo exhibitions. He started fashion photography in 2011 and has ever since been working with GQ, Vogue and ElleMen in China.
